What is TPU filament?

TPU filament refers to a type of filament used in 3D printing that is made from a material called thermoplastic polyurethane (TPU). TPU material is a versatile polymer known for its elasticity, durability, and resistance to abrasion, making it suitable for producing flexible and impact-resistant objects.

TPU filament is commonly used in various applications, including the production of flexible parts, wearable devices, phone cases, shoe soles, and medical equipment. The flexibility and elasticity of TPU material allow for the creation of objects that can bend, stretch, and compress without breaking.

When using TPU filament for 3D printing, it is important to adjust the printer settings accordingly. TPU has different characteristics compared to more rigid filaments like PLA or ABS, requiring specific considerations for optimal printing. These include adjusting the print speed, temperature, and retraction settings to ensure good layer adhesion and prevent issues such as stringing or warping.

Overall, TPU filament is a popular choice for 3D printing applications that require flexibility, durability, and impact resistance. TPU material enables the creation of functional and versatile objects with unique properties not easily achieved with other materials.
